From Road & Track July 2006:
http://img440.imageshack.us/img440/4...0901gg5.th.jpg http://img171.imageshack.us/img171/7...0902vd8.th.jpg http://img77.imageshack.us/img77/558...0904ew3.th.jpg
Information was conceived through Ferrari, industry sources and the artist who designed the car on these pages. Following its usual pattern of a new supercar every seven years, Ferrari will unveil the Nuovo Enzo in 2009.

Enzo's 5.0 liter V-12 will be punched out to somewhere around 6.5 liters with about 800bhp, versus the Enzo's 650. Combined with the extra power and less weight (the Nuovo Enzo will shed more than 200lb, US version expected to come in under 3000lb. through even more use of carbon fiber) the car could hit 60mph in under 3.0 seconds and the quarter mile in the mid-10s. Once again this will not be a top-speed record-breaking car, Ferrari choosing to focus on handling at all speeds. But figure on the car attaining 230mph.

Unlike the dramatic change in styling between the F50 and Enzo, the Nuovo Enzo (though the car will definitely not be called Enzo) will share the current car's general shape, but lose the jagged design that some found less than appealing. Think of it as a cleaned-up Enzo.

The front of the car shows the most significant changes, with an actual Formula 1-type font wing - right down to the hangers. That wing is adjustable in length, height and angle. The two wings above adjust their angle according to speed. The low side flaps that sit directly ahead of the front tires are also adjustable, as are the carbon-fiber rocker panels that fine-tune downforce at speed. The rear of the car has a huge diffuser but does without any kind of wing. Variable aerodynamic bleed, as show in the FXX, will optimize downforce and drag, most of this lurking beneath.

One of the more beautiful aspects of the car is the flowing front fenders, much different from the Enzo's. You'll also note a lack of mirrors, replaced by a camera on the car's roof that gives rear views. The roof also incorporates an air scoop that grows out of the windshield.

We just told you about the upcoming Enzo replacement based on the Millechili concept a few days ago, but now we have a few more juicy rumors to share. Informed sources tell us that the upcoming replacement for Ferrari's Enzo supercar will take a different tack. As was reported earlier, it is believed that Ferrari wants to go with a smaller dimension vehicle featuring a smaller displacement engine. We're not sure of the dimensions or weight, but at least in the engine bay we should see a reduction over the current supercar. It is believed to be powered by a V8, unlike the Enzo's 6.0L V12. Not to be outdone by the likes of Bugatti and Koenigsegg, however, rumor has it this new Ferrari (F60?) will feature a pair of turbos feeding that V8, resulting in somewhere around 900 HP. Even with a vehicle weighing about the same as the Enzo, 900 HP would produce staggering performance. Early word was a 500 HP target figure, but the 900 number seems to be pretty firm according to our source. We'll keep our ears open for any other details we might hear about the possible Enzo successor.
